NFL Playoffs 2024 (Wild Card Weekend)

PHI Eagles (10-7) vs TB Buccaneers  (11-6) (Mon)

Final Score: Buccaneers 32, Eagles 9

Bucs blow out the Eagles in a home playoff win…

Baker Mayfeild has himself a day…

This was a game that most saw coming but I have to admit I wasn't one of them. Dating back to the loss to the 49ers I spent the rest of the season waiting for the eagles to turn it around and start to become the Eagles of last year. That wouldn't happen as the Eagles backed their way into the playoffs and were blown out by the Buccaneers who surprisingly went 11-6 and won their division this season. They came in and dismantled Philly in a game that was never in doubt for Tampa. We will see if they can pull it off again as they have to travel to Detroit and take on the Lions who have been just as surprising this year…

What's next for the Eagles and QB Jalen Hurts…

This offseason is going to be a rough one because it could be everyone but the head coach on the coaching staff, could be on their way to finding new jobs. Siriani should be on the hot seat as well but I don't believe he will lose his job. He's a solid coach and will be returning most of the same players from the super bowl run and this year's 10-1 start so I expect that the Eagles will be better last year than they were to finish up this season. The only possible loss that worries me for the defense is the possibility of losing Hassan Reddick who has been a premiere pass rusher for them in recent years.  Other than that they are young and have plenty of room to grow moving forward.
